    Keep in mind I dont beleive I have posted anything that was completed yet. Still wet, nose full of saran wrap, epidermal loss around the eyes, etc. I will have to post some completed work. For now here is Christines Blesbok minutes after applying the wet skin.

    IMG_1482 (450 x 600).jpgIMG_1484 (450 x 600).jpgIMG_1486 (600 x 450).jpg

    Having mounted this one I know some of the weaknesses of this form that I would correct next time. Most notably is the muzzle. It should have been narrower just below the eye gland and been wider just behind the nose. That would have made the face look just like the field photos.

    Epidermal loss is quite common, even on our local game. It does nothing to affect the final finished product, there is still epoxy work and painting to be done once things are dry.

    You are right about knocking our own work. Really there are 2 types of taxis, those who over scrutinize their own work and constanly improve and those who couldnt care less as long as the cheques keep rolling in.

    Not trusting this Kudu at all, and being impatient. Four days ago I used the BA cargo tracking system to determine if the crate did make it to London. Nothing in the system.

    A system update was requested. Nothing. My suspicions about the Kudu are true.

    Four days later the tracking system has finally been updated. The Kudu is in London!
    My "booked" shipment, that was "booked" to depart in about 1.5 hours, is now "booked" for tomorrow.

    Apparently the Kudu likes London and wants to stay a Saturday night!

    It should not be surprising by now, but "booked" in air cargo language is the same as "reserved" in air passenger language.
    Maybe you have a seat, maybe you don't.

    Cargo Shipping Category: Consolidated Bump.


    Impatiently waiting and learning new euphemisms .......
